Brief summary
The objectives of this study are to assess the effects of 4 g/d P-OM3, compared with placebo, on LDL-C and other aspects of the fasting lipid profile in subjects with primary hypercholesterolemia.
Detailed description
This trial will utilize a randomized, double-blind, two-period crossover design. At Visit 2 (Week 0), subjects meeting all entry criteria will be randomized to one of two treatment sequences: placebo or P-OM3 for the first 6 week phase followed by the study product they did not receive during the first phase (P-OM3 or placebo) for the second 6 weeks.

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
* Men and women, ages 18-79 inclusive * Fasting, untreated low-density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C)level in the borderline high to very high range * Fasting, untreated triglyceride (TG)level in the normal range * Provide written informed consent and authorization for protected health information
Exclusion criteria
* CHD or CHD risk equivalent * Pregnancy * Use of lipid altering medications which cannot be stopped * Body mass index over 45 kg per square meter * Allergy or sensitivity to omega-3 fatty acids * Certain muscle, liver, kidney, lung or gastrointestinal conditions * Poorly controlled hypertension * Certain medications * Active cancers treated within prior 2 years (except non-melanoma skin cancer)

Outcome results
Percent Change From Baseline in LDL-C During Each Treatment
The primary outcome variable will be the percent change from baseline in LDL-C during each treatment. Baseline will be considered the average of values obtained at weeks -1 and 0. On-treatment values will be the average of values collected at weeks 5 and 6 for phase 1, and the average of values collected at weeks 11 and 12 for phase 2.
Time frame: Baseline (average of weeks -1 and 0) and after 5 or 6 weeks of intervention (average of weeks 5 and 6 for the first treatment phase; average of weeks 11 and 12 for the second treatment phase).
| Arm | Measure | Value (MEAN) | Dispersion |
|---|---|---|---|
| P-OM3 | Percent Change From Baseline in LDL-C During Each Treatment | 3.4 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.8 |
| Placebo | Percent Change From Baseline in LDL-C During Each Treatment | -0.7 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.6 |
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els
Percent changes from baseline in the levels of TC, HDL-C, non-HDL-C, VLDL-C, TG, TC/ HDL-C ratio and Apo AI and B. Baseline and on-treatment values for TC, HDL-C, non-HDL-C, VLDL-C, TG, TC/ HDL-C ratio will be calculated as described for LDL-C. Baseline values for Apo AI and B will include the average of values obtained at weeks -1 and 0. On-treatment values for Apo AI and B will be the average of values collected at weeks 6 and 12.
Time frame: Baseline (average of weeks -1 and 0) and after 5 or 6 weeks of intervention (average of weeks 5 and 6 for the first treatment phase; average of weeks 11 and 12 for the second treatment phase).
| Arm | Measure | Group | Value (MEAN) | Dispersion |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| P-OM3 |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| TC | 0.5 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.1 |
| P-OM3 |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| VLDL-C | -16.7 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 3 |
| P-OM3 |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| HDL-C | 1.5 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.4 |
| P-OM3 |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| Non-HDL-C | 0.3 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.6 |
| P-OM3 |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| TC/HDL-C | -0.6 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.6 |
| P-OM3 |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| TG | -16.7 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 3 |
| P-OM3 |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| Apo A1 | -2.7 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.2 |
| P-OM3 |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| Apo B | -1.2 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.5 |
| Placebo |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| Apo B | -1.5 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.5 |
| Placebo |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| TC | -0.7 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.2 |
| Placebo |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| TC/HDL-C | 1.4 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.3 |
| Placebo |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| VLDL-C | 2.0 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 2.4 |
| Placebo |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| Apo A1 | -0.1 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.2 |
| Placebo |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| HDL-C | -1.7 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.2 |
| Placebo |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| TG | 2.0 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 2.4 |
| Placebo | Percent Changes in Other Lipid and Biomarker Levels | Non-HDL-C | -0.4 Percent change from baseline | Standard Error 1.5 |
